From: Morten Johan Sorvig Date: Fri, 25 May 2012 07:40:19 +0000 (+0200) Subject: Add QCocoaAutoReleasePool to QCocoaMenu::setText X-Git-Tag: v5.0.0-beta1~580 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=d4a3b41be4a499c3b11a065a0ba9355bf31ca43c;p=profile%2Fivi%2Fqtbase.git Add QCocoaAutoReleasePool to QCocoaMenu::setText Change-Id: Ia47d79d400c6c4dcd7a49595f05ddafb5a256fad Reviewed-by: Eike Ziller --- diff --git a/src/plugins/platforms/cocoa/qcocoamenu.mm b/src/plugins/platforms/cocoa/qcocoamenu.mm index 9c50541..951bbb9 100644 --- a/src/plugins/platforms/cocoa/qcocoamenu.mm +++ b/src/plugins/platforms/cocoa/qcocoamenu.mm @@ -109,6 +109,7 @@ QCocoaMenu::QCocoaMenu() : void QCocoaMenu::setText(const QString &text) { + QCocoaAutoReleasePool pool; QString stripped = qt_mac_removeAmpersandEscapes(text); [m_nativeMenu setTitle:QCFString::toNSString(stripped)]; [m_nativeItem setTitle:QCFString::toNSString(stripped)];